Real estate drone photography overview

Drone real estate photography takes real estate listings to the next level by capturing stunning aerial shots that showcase a new perspective. Using drones, real estate agents can highlight key features of a property, giving potential buyers a better look at the square footage of the home, the surrounding landscape, and the amenities in the neighborhood.

Pictures taken by a drone deliver impressive, high-quality images that capture buyers’ attention and spark curiosity. With the ability to provide a 360-degree view of a property, aerial photography drone real estate has quickly become a changer in real estate marketing, helping listings stand out in a competitive market.

Drone real estate photography statistics show significant impact on sales

 The power that real estate drone photos have given to the market. Please join us in reviewing the statistics below:

Consider this: 57% of buyers anticipate seeing at least 8 to 10 drones for real estate photos of residential properties. Listings featuring drone photography are 65% more likely to attract in-person showings. 

The importance of drone photography has grown in recent years:

  • in 10 agents report that videos, virtual staging, and drone imagery have become more important since the COVID-19 pandemic.
  • 83% of sellers prefer working with an agent who uses drone photography.
  • 97% of buyers search for homes online and expect high-quality images—something drone photography delivers effortlessly.

And if you think this is just a passing trend, think again. In 2024, 35% of realtors are already using drones for marketing, while 22% are actively seeking training to incorporate drone photography into their strategy. (Source: NAR 2024 Technology Report)

How to get started with real estate drone photography

Now that you know the power of drone photography in real estate, let’s break down how to get started.

Step 1: Know the rules

Before taking off, make sure you understand local drone regulations. Key rules include:

  • No flying near airports or aircraft.
  • Maintain at least 150 ft distance from people and private property.
  • Keep your drone below 400 ft.

Regulations vary by location, so always check local laws to avoid legal trouble.

Step 2: Get certified

To legally operate drone photography for real estate, you need an FAA Part 107 license (for U.S. pilots). Certification ensures you understand airspace rules and safety protocols.

  • Renew every 36 months with a refresher test every 24 months.
  • Research local drone licensing if you are outside the U.S.

Step 3: Invest in a quality drone

Once certified, it’s time to get the right gear. Choose a photography drone with high-resolution cameras and stabilization features for smooth, professional-quality shots.

Before taking on paid projects, practice, practice, practice! Perfecting your skills ensures you capture stunning drone photos for real estate that help clients sell their properties faster.

Top 5 best drones for real estate photography

DJI Mini 2 Fly more combo 

best-drone-dji-mini-2-fly-more-combo

Price: $679.00

This beginner-friendly drone is compact, affordable, and easy to use—perfect for real estate agents looking to get started with aerial photography.

  • 12 MP Camera with Dolly Zoom for high-quality images
  • Shoots 4K video for crisp visuals
  • 27-minute flight time per charge
  • ActiveTrack & TapFly for smoother shots
  • Handles Level 5 Wind Resistance for stable footage

Keep in mind: It lacks obstacle avoidance and HDR, but for an entry-level drone, it’s a solid choice.

Hubsan Zino Pro 4K

best-drone-hubsan-zino-pro-4k

Price: $389.00

A great mid-range option, the Hubsan Zino Pro offers more customization for real estate professionals looking for extra flexibility.

  • 4K Camera on a 3-axis gimbal for smooth, professional shots
  • GPS-Based Navigation for precise control
  • 23-minute flight time
  • 4KM max control distance for extended range
  • Automatic Return Home for added safety
  • Interchangeable camera lenses with built-in filters

Best For: Those looking for an affordable yet feature-packed drone with customizable lenses for real estate photography.

Parrot Anafi 

best-drone-parrot-anafi

Price: $1,099.99

A lightweight yet powerful drone, the Parrot Anafi is a fantastic mid-range choice for real estate professionals.

  • 4K video & 21MP HDR photos for high-quality visuals
  • 3-axis sensor-driven stabilization for smooth footage
  • 180° tilt camera gimbal for unique shooting angles
  • 25-minute flight time for extended coverage
  • Dual-band Wi-Fi antennas for strong connectivity

Best For: Real estate agents looking for an affordable yet high-quality drone with versatile shooting angles.

DJI Mavic Air 2 

best-drone-dji-mavic-air-2

Price: $894.00

A step up in power and technology, the DJI Mavic Air 2 delivers stunning visuals with smart flight features.

  • 48MP camera with HDR & 4K video for ultra-crisp imagery
  • 1/2-inch image sensor & 8K hyper-lapse for cinematic quality
  • 34-minute flight time – one of the longest in its class
  • Automatic obstacle avoidance for worry-free flying
  • Built-in stabilizers & gimbal for professional-level smoothness

Best For: Both beginners & pros who want a high-end drone for real estate photography with enhanced safety features.

DJI Phantom 4 Pro V2.0

best-drone-dij-phantom-4-pro-v2.0

Price: $1,769.00

The Phantom 4 Pro V2.0 is one of the most powerful and sought-after drones for real estate aerial photography. It’s a professional-grade option with top-tier features for capturing stunning, high-quality shots.

  • 4K/60fps video for ultra-smooth footage
  • Long transmission range with HD live view for precise control
  • Adjustable aperture for superior lighting control
  • Multi-directional obstacle sensing & avoidance for safer flights
  • Mechanical shutter for high-speed, distortion-free images
  • Automated flight & cinematic modes for effortless pro-level shots

Best For: Professional real estate photographers who need top-tier drone photos for real estate with cutting-edge safety and image quality.

How much does drone photography cost for real estate?

The cost of drone photos for real estate depends on various factors, including the photographer’s experience, property size, location, and additional services. Below is a general pricing breakdown:

Photographer’s Experience

  • Beginner: $75 – $150 per property
  • Intermediate: $150 – $300 per property
  • Professional: $300 – $500+ per property

Property Size

  • Small (<1,000 sq. ft.): $75 – $150
  • Medium (1,000 – 3,000 sq. ft.): $150 – $350
  • Large (>3,000 sq. ft.): $350+

Drone Photography & Video Packages

  • 5 – 10 aerial photos + 30-sec to 2-min video: $250 – $500
  • 15 – 25 aerial photos + 1 – 3 min video: $350 – $800

Additional Pricing Factors

Weather Conditions & Scheduling Flexibility: Photographers often charge premium rates for specific time slots or urgent bookings:

  • Weekend shoots: 25-50% premium
  • Golden hour sessions (sunrise/sunset): 35-75% premium
  • Same-day booking: 100% rush fee
  • Weather rescheduling: Usually free within 48 hours

Market Demand & Regional Pricing Variations:

  • Urban areas: Higher rates due to competition and regulatory complexities
  • Rural areas: Lower base rates, but may include travel fees ($0.58 per mile beyond a set radius)
